Another pattern winner for Sinndar

Red Gala’s Listed victory is the latest in a string of successes for his sire.

Red Gala became the latest Stakes winner for his dual-Derby and Arc-winning sire Sinndar when showing great staying power to take the Listed Chester Handicap over 1 mile 5 ½ furlongs on Saturday. The entire is a tough and versatile performer, as he has already won three races from a mile to ten furlongs for his owner/breeders Cheveley Park Stud.

Sinndar is enjoying a successful season on all fronts as his son Youmzain continues to fly the flag in top class contests, winning the Gr 1 Grand Prix de Saint Cloud in June. The five-year-old is being aimed once again at the Prix de l’Arc de Triomphe in which he took an excellent second place in 2007.

...

Sinndar’s three-year-olds are proving to be most consistent and the sire currently boasts an exceptional ratio of 48% winners to runners for the current Classic generation.

The Haras de Bonneval-based sire has already produced good results in the sales ring this year. During ARQANA’s recent yearling sale, two of his youngsters sold for 160,000 Euros each, equal to eight times his stud fee for 2008.
